WebPosition the cable reel adjacent to the feed manhole so that the cable can be hand-fed in the manhole. The cable should be pulled off the reel by hand and manually fed into the manhole to reduce pulling tensions. Then Connect the pulling line to the pulling eye/grip installed on the fiber optic cable with a swivel connector. WebA fiber-optic delay line consists of an optical path of fixed or variable length – the time that the light needs to span this path corresponds to the delay value of the delay line. Our contractors will use trenching equipment to run the fiber line underground from our cabinet to your home. 3. After the fiber line is run and buried, a fiber coil will be placed near existing facilities where we will connect to your home during the installation (in the top photo, right). 4.
